SUMMARY:Exhibition: Nexo Entre Raíces / Nexus Between Roots
DESCRIPTION:10:00am – 4:00pm MST \nNexo Entre Raíces / Nexus Between Roots is an exhibition of prints by artists living and working in both Mexico and the United States. Their work traverses themes of culture\, tradition\, identity\, and place\, connecting those with Mexican roots across borders. Organized by artist Marco Sánchez and multidisciplinary scholar Claudia Ley in collaboration with the NHCC Art Museum\, the exhibition features 32 artworks exchanged for a print portfolio between the participating artists as well as additional pieces contextualizing the artists’ work. The exhibition opens to the public on Friday\, April 21. SUMMARY:Opening Reception: Aliento a Tequila y el Arte de Agave
DESCRIPTION:5:00 pm to 7:00 pm \nNHCC Art Museum \nJoin us to celebrate the opening of Aliento a Tequila y el Arte de Agave (or The Spirit of Tequila and the Art of Agave) exhibition. \nThe Aliento a Tequila y el Arte de Agave (or The Spirit of Tequila and the Art of Agave) exhibition explores and celebrates the landscape\, culture\, and traditions that gave birth to tequila\, Mexico’s national drink. In this series\, photographer Joel Salcido includes the original distilleries that literally founded the industry\, as well as several artisanal tequileras committed to the ancestral ways of making tequila from harvest to bottle. Objects and paintings related to the theme of agave will be on display from the National Hispanic Cultural Center Art Museum Permanent Collection and loans from various institutions and artist Hailey Marmolejo. \nGet your free tickets below! \nA Program of ExhibitsUSA\, a national division of Mid-America Arts Alliance and The National Endowment for the Arts.
